say-that-again

say-that-again is a skill for Claude Code, Codex from patrick-fu/awesome-skills. It costs 18 tokens per session (166 once invoked), scanned A, original, MIT.

A writing guide for restating an explanation in clear, concise Chinese. It keeps the main answer first, explains necessary terms, and preserves important limits or uncertainty.

In plain words
What is it for?
Use it to answer questions again in Chinese, summarize the conclusion, and explain only the key facts in a small number of points.
Why use it?
It helps when an earlier explanation was difficult to follow by removing side details and repetition without changing the meaning.

say-that-again/SKILL.md · 12 lines

What it actually says

等一下,我没跟上。先直接回答我的问题或用一句话说清结论,再用不超过四点讲明白必要事实;术语随手解释,删去旁支、重复和未被问到的后续预案,但不要为求简短删掉会改变原意的关键结论、限定或不确定性,沿用当前语境。

使用清晰、简明、无歧义的中文,参考 ISO 24495-1,并借鉴 ASD-STE100。
